Hisashi Oki

Hisashi Oki is a managing editor at Cointelegraph Japan. Previously, he worked for TV Tokyo in New York, covering Wall Street and the US presidential election in 2016. He studied political philosophy in the UK and economics and philosophy in the Netherlands both at graduate levels. He sees crypto currency’s potential in delivering “financial sovereignty.”
